Frequently Asked Questions about Vernon
How much are Studio apartments in Vernon?
There are currently 14 Studio Apartments in Vernon with rent ranges from $1,150 to $2,099 with an average price of $1,697.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Vernon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Vernon ranges from $1,040 to $3,000 with an average monthly rent of $1,828.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Vernon c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Vernon range from $1,225 to $3,700.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,135.
How expensive are Vernon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 21 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Vernon on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,695 to $2,629 - averaging $2,135 for the location.
